Arteta affirms Arsenal’s positive relationship with national teams

4 April 2026
in Sports
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ter



Arsenal has faced criticism for the withdrawal of several players from international duty during the recent international break. Manager Mikel Arteta emphasized that the club prioritizes player well-being and maintains a strong relationship with national teams. He clarified that any decisions regarding player withdrawals were made collaboratively and based on medical advice, especially as Arsenal aims for success across multiple competitions this season. Arteta noted that withdrawals were often due to fitness concerns, particularly when players were scheduled for friendly matches, minimizing the risk of injury. The club’s focus is on keeping its squad healthy as they pursue their treble ambitions.

Why It Matters

Arsenal’s management of player fitness during international breaks is crucial, especially given the club’s aspirations to secure multiple titles. Historically, teams managing to balance club commitments with international duties have seen better performance outcomes. Player injuries during such breaks can severely impact a team’s season, as evidenced by previous instances where key players were sidelined, affecting overall performance and results. Maintaining a healthy squad is essential for Arsenal as they navigate a demanding fixture schedule and aim to compete at the highest level.
